Folks,

We have published a revision of the port randomization draft 
(draft-larsen-tsvwg-port-randomization). This version addresses 
feedback from Alfred Hoenes and Carlos Pignataro, and comments from 
FreeBSD's Mike Silbersack. The draft is targetted at tsvwg because 
the same stuff can be applied to other protocols. But most (all?) of 
the work on this has been done mainly for TCP.
